Subject: [Intel-wired-lan] [PATCH iwl-next 1/2] ixgbe: e610: add missing endianness conversion
Date: Fri, 16 Jan 2026 13:23:53 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260116122353.78235-1-piotr.kwapulinski@intel.com> (raw)

Fix a possible ACI issue on big-endian platforms.

Fixes: 46761fd52a88 ("ixgbe: Add support for E610 FW Admin Command Interface")
Reviewed-by: Aleksandr Loktionov <aleksandr.loktionov@intel.com>
Signed-off-by: Piotr Kwapulinski <piotr.kwapulinski@intel.com>
---
 dr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_e610.c | 7 ++++---
 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_e610.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_e610.c
index c2f8189..f494e90 100644
--- a/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_e610.c
+++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/intel/ixgbe/ixgbe_e610.c
@@ -113,7 +113,8 @@ static int ixgbe_aci_send_cmd_execute(struct ixgbe_hw *hw,
 
 	/* Descriptor is written to specific registers */
 	for (i = 0; i < IXGBE_ACI_DESC_SIZE_IN_DWORDS; i++)
-		IXGBE_WRITE_REG(hw, IXGBE_PF_HIDA(i), raw_desc[i]);
+		IXGBE_WRITE_REG(hw, IXGBE_PF_HIDA(i),
+				le32_to_cpu(raw_desc[i]));
 
 	/* SW has to set PF_HICR.C bit and clear PF_HICR.SV and
 	 * PF_HICR_EV
@@ -145,7 +146,7 @@ static int ixgbe_aci_send_cmd_execute(struct ixgbe_hw *hw,
 	if ((hicr & IXGBE_PF_HICR_SV)) {
 		for (i = 0; i < IXGBE_ACI_DESC_SIZE_IN_DWORDS; i++) {
 			raw_desc[i] = IXGBE_READ_REG(hw, IXGBE_PF_HIDA(i));
-			raw_desc[i] = raw_desc[i];
+			raw_desc[i] = cpu_to_le32(raw_desc[i]);
 		}
 	}
 
@@ -153,7 +154,7 @@ static int ixgbe_aci_send_cmd_execute(struct ixgbe_hw *hw,
 	if ((hicr & IXGBE_PF_HICR_EV) && !(hicr & IXGBE_PF_HICR_C)) {
 		for (i = 0; i < IXGBE_ACI_DESC_SIZE_IN_DWORDS; i++) {
 			raw_desc[i] = IXGBE_READ_REG(hw, IXGBE_PF_HIDA_2(i));
-			raw_desc[i] = raw_desc[i];
+			raw_desc[i] = cpu_to_le32(raw_desc[i]);
 		}
 	}
 
-- 
2.47.1
